The menu is crafted to fit this classic club setting. You’ll find delightful dishes like the crisp Aloo Tokri Chaat, a lovely nod to Kanpur's street food, and the comforting, slow-cooked, creamy Daal Makhani, which feels just like Punjabi home cooking. For those who love hearty meat dishes, the seventeen-hour marinated lamb dish, raan-e-nishat, and the slow-cooked mutton rogan josh will transport you to the royal dining tables of Lucknow and the rich Kashmiri wazwan of days gone by.

From the Chinese kitchen, highlights include the Orange Soy Glazed Scallop, Prawns Har Gao delicately topped with salmon eggs, and the bold Gochujang Tofu Donburi. The Cantonese Steamed Sea Bass, infused with soy, ginger, and scallion, adds a comforting touch of authenticity.

The Italian side of the menu doesn’t hold back either. Guests can dig into a rich and hearty Lamb Pappardelle with porcini mushroom sauce, a flavour-packed Duck Leg Confit paired with parmesan mash, and a warm, creamy Risotto di Butternut Squash with smoked chicken. The grand finale? A decadent Torta Caprese, a flourless chocolate almond cake that offers the perfect sweet ending.

Jaipur recently brewed up something extraordinary as Kaapi Solutions—India’s premier coffee equipment and innovation company—partnered with local favourite Coffee Sutra to present ‘Brews & Beyond’. The event turned into a vibrant confluence of craft, culture, and community, drawing some of the most dynamic voices from the Indian coffee and hospitality landscape.

Held at Coffee Sutra’s aesthetically designed space, this two-hour gathering wasn’t just a meet-up; it was a movement. From café owners and baristas to F&B professionals, media, and coffee enthusiasts, the crowd reflected the growing interest in specialty coffee in India, especially from emerging Tier 2 cities like Jaipur.

At the heart of the evening was a compelling panel discussion titled "Craft, Community & the Future of Coffee in India." It was led by Vikram Khurana, CEO of Kaapi Solutions, who’s not only a certified barista and international coffee judge, but also a well-known champion of India’s specialty coffee revolution. Under his moderation, the panel dissected the evolving consumer preferences, sourcing ethics, brewing trends, and the café ecosystem.

image

The speaker lineup brought depth and diversity to the dialogue:

  • Marcela Baur, an international coffee educator, spoke about sustainable sourcing and the importance of global coffee education.

  • Dushyant Singh, Founder of Coffee Sutra, discussed how cafés can become mindful, community-led spaces.

  • Shahnaaz Anjum, Director of F&B at Fairmont Hotels & Resorts, offered insight into how luxury hotels are embracing specialty coffee experiences.

  • Kshitiz Sisodia, Co-founder of Jaipur Coffee Community, talked about nurturing local barista talent and community-driven coffee identities.

While the conversation flowed, so did the coffee.

The venue was buzzing with live brewing counters showcasing manual techniques like pour-over, French press, and AeroPress. Kaapi Solutions’ baristas guided guests through the process, turning them from passive observers to active brewers. The Tech Capsule Showcase was a major highlight—letting attendees get hands-on with some of the most advanced brewing machines used in India’s top cafés and hotels.

Adding another layer to the evening was the Sensory Coffee Talk led by Coffee Sutra’s in-house experts. They walked guests through tasting notes, roast profiles, and origin stories of their signature blends—paired thoughtfully with desserts and savouries that elevated the experience.
